Diversified Chemical Product Portfolio

Qingdao Kingking Applied Chemistry sells household cleaning, personal care, and oleochemicals, which cut single-segment risk and enabled 2024 revenue of RMB 2.1 billion with 38% from consumer lines and 28% from industrial sales (FY 2024, company filings).

Strong Strategic Partnerships

Kingking holds multi‑year supply agreements with global retailers and 35+ international chemical distributors, supporting ~60% of its 2024 export volume (¥1.2bn exports). These ties deliver real‑time market intelligence on consumer shifts and help secure premium shelf space in Europe and Southeast Asia.

The partnerships drive high inventory turnover—turns rose to 8.5x in FY2024—and reduce working capital needs, improving gross margin visibility.

Thin Profit Margins in Traditional Segments

Despite annual candle and household-cleaning volumes exceeding 120,000 tonnes in 2024, intense price competition cut Qingdao Kingking Applied Chemistry’s gross margin in those lines to roughly 6–8% and net margin to about 2–3% in FY2024, so cost rises in labor or logistics cannot be passed to consumers; the company depends on high-volume sales to sustain group-level profitability and is exposed if volumes dip.

Limited Global Brand Recognition

Qingdao Kingking Applied Chemistry is strong in B2B manufacturing and China distribution but lacks a globally recognized consumer brand, relying on private-label and OEM channels for roughly 70% of its 2024 export revenue (approx $180M), which caps access to premium retail margins.

This weak brand equity reduces pricing power, keeps gross margins near 18% versus 28–35% for branded peers, and limits direct consumer data for premium product launches.

Dependence on External Raw Material Prices

The production of waxes and detergents is highly sensitive to petroleum and natural oil prices; Brent crude rose ~45% in 2023–24, pushing feedstock costs up and squeezing Qingdao Kingking Applied Chemistry’s margins, which averaged about 6–8% in FY2024.

With tight margins, a 10% raw-material price spike can cut operating profit by roughly 30%—here’s the quick math: 8% margin × (1–0.10) ≈ 5.6%.

Without formal hedging, the firm remains exposed to global commodities cyclicality; volatility in vegetal oil markets (palm oil up 22% in 2024) adds another risk layer.
